Peter Demianczyk

May 15, 1919 – July 29, 2011

Peter Demianczyk, age 92 , of Fairfield, the beloved husband of the late Anna Demianczyk, passed away peacefully in St. Vincent’s Hospital on Friday, July 29, 2011.

Born in Wysowa, Poland, he immigrated to the United States in 1964 to Ansonia.  He was a resident of Fairfield for the last thirty years.  Prior to his retirement, he was a Machinist/Toolmaker with Preston Machine.  Mr. Demianczyk was a hardworking person who loved to spend his time with his family.

He is survived by his devoted three sons,  John and his wife, Miroslawa and their daughter, Tanya of Derby, Adam of North Haven and Steve and his wife, Ok-Chu and their daughter, Danielle of AZ.  He was predeceased by nine brothers and sisters.
